package com.iailab.module.data.common.enums; import lombok.AllArgsConstructor; import lombok.Getter; /** * 测量值类型 * * @author PanZhibao * @Description * @createTime 2024年10月28日 */ @Getter @AllArgsConstructor public enum MeasureValueType { SIMULATE("SIMULATE", "模拟量"), DIGITAL("DIGITAL", "数字量"); private String code; private String desc; public static MeasureValueType getEumByCode(String code) { if (code == null) { return null; } for (MeasureValueType statusEnum : MeasureValueType.values()) { if (statusEnum.getCode().equals(code)) { return statusEnum; } } return null; } }